One of the most iconic titles from the PSP’s catalog is “Grand Theft Auto: Vice City Stories.” This prequel to the widely successful “GTA: Vice City” offered players a chance to explore the vibrant, crime-ridden world of 1980s Vice City once again. The game stayed true to the series’ open-world gameplay, allowing players to freely roam the city, engage in illicit activities, and follow a gripping story. With its detailed world, exciting missions, and memorable soundtrack, “Vice City Stories” became one of the standout titles on the PSP, offering a grand experience despite the constraints of handheld hardware.
Another must-have game for the PSP is “Monster Hunter Freedom Unite,” one of the most influential action RPGs on the system. In this game, players take on the role of a hunter tasked with tracking down and slaying massive monsters in a beautifully crafted world. The game’s addictive gameplay loop of hunting, crafting, and upgrading gear kept players coming back for more. “Freedom Unite” became a defining title for the PSP, with its complex combat mechanics, multiplayer options, and vast array of creatures to hunt. For anyone who enjoys action RPGs with deep customization and challenging gameplay, “Monster Hunter Freedom Unite” remains a top-tier PSP experience.
For those who enjoy platformers, “LittleBigPlanet PSP” is a game that should not be missed. As a handheld version of the wildly popular PS3 title, “LittleBigPlanet PSP” brought the world of Sackboy to a portable format, allowing players to create and share their own levels and adventures. The game maintained the charm and creativity of the original, offering an exciting and highly customizable platforming experience. With its emphasis on user-generated content, “LittleBigPlanet PSP” remains a beloved title for those who enjoy both playing and creating in the world of video games.
“Patapon” is another standout game that defines the unique charm of the PSP. This rhythm-based strategy game had players controlling a tribe of little creatures as they marched into battle to the beat of a drum. The game’s art style, coupled with its addictive gameplay mechanics, made it one of the most distinctive titles on the PSP. Players would time their actions to the rhythm of the music, leading their Patapons into battle while upgrading their abilities and unlocking new powers. “Patapon” is one of those games that can’t quite be described; it’s an experience that combines strategy, rhythm, and an unforgettable sense of fun.
